Transaction 660d7cb7603110b901d37331ef90ba3e3a604cb26c13bbb9bbbada32f1178cdf
2 Input
2 Outputs
- 660d7cb7603110b901d37331ef90ba3e3a604cb26c13bbb9bbbada32f1178cdf:0
- 660d7cb7603110b901d37331ef90ba3e3a604cb26c13bbb9bbbada32f1178cdf:1
value 9863042
address 1HFGtTQujJJEPpy1zyW9KStXHSHW11MWd8
value 90000000
address 1BJ4PTWraaBEnZx1oSY1WtYHBEkv8JgBNC